Davis Family Tree » William Huddesfield (1436-1499)

Personal data William Huddesfield 

Source 1Sources 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6
  • He was born in the year 1436 in Shillingford.Sources 1, 2
  • He died on March 20, 1499 in Shillingford, Devonshire, England, he was 63 years old.Sources 1, 4, 5
  • He is buried in Shillingford Saint George, Teignbridge District, Devon, England.Sources 4, 5

Household of William Huddesfield

He is married to Catherine De Courtenay.

They got married in the year 1477 at Powderham, Devon, England, he was 41 years old.
